Votorantim Cimentos closes Morocco divestment

Votorantim Cimentos closed today the full sale of its partnership in Morocco with all assets located in the country to Heidelberg Materials.
The transaction was closed after fulfilling customary precedent conditions, including approval and clearance by regulatory authorities in Morocco. The effective delivery of the assets and financial settlement has also been completed. The commercial terms of the transaction remain confidential.
This divestment is aligned with Votorantim Cimentos’ portfolio management strategy, which seeks to maximise value for its shareholders and balance the geographic positioning between mature and emerging markets, optimising the risk management of Votorantim Cimentos’ consolidated portfolio.
